BlindView by Arte Cieca

BlindView by Arte Cieca

In many museums it can be noted that visiting works of art for visually impaired people is not always easy and does not allow them to fully enjoy the experience.
To improve the experience, the visitor can follow a path marked with an aluminum strip placed on the floor, using a stick with an inductive sensor on the tip and vibratory pulses on the handle that rectify the direction. The presence of a second sensor, which detects the color placed near the different works of art, allows their identification and listening to the audio tracks provided by a specific mobile application.
